2026-03-24 13:42:40 +00:00

50 lines
1.6 KiB
Markdown

# Studio Pull Requests
This directory contains executable plans for Studio work.
## Purpose
A Studio pull-request or plan artifact packages a decision into an implementable sequence.
Use it to:
- separate shell work from workspace work,
- describe service and event-lane integration steps,
- define acceptance criteria for UI behavior,
- make validation and regression risks explicit before code changes.
## Expected Format
A Studio plan should usually include:
1. Briefing
2. Objective
3. Dependencies
4. Scope
5. Non-Goals
6. Execution Method
7. Acceptance Criteria
8. Validation
9. Affected Artifacts
## Writing Rules
- Organize by execution sequence, not by brainstorming.
- Keep visual design, interaction behavior, and service integration clearly separated.
- State what the user should be able to do after the change lands.
- Tie the plan back to Studio specs and decisions explicitly.
## Current Queue
The current Studio execution queue is:
1. [`PR-05a-assets-workspace-foundation-and-service-state.md`](./PR-05a-assets-workspace-foundation-and-service-state.md)
2. [`PR-05b-asset-navigator-search-filters-and-selection.md`](./PR-05b-asset-navigator-search-filters-and-selection.md)
3. [`PR-05c-selected-asset-details-contract-and-preview.md`](./PR-05c-selected-asset-details-contract-and-preview.md)
4. [`PR-05d-assets-activity-progress-and-logs-integration.md`](./PR-05d-assets-activity-progress-and-logs-integration.md)
5. [`PR-05e-assets-staged-mutations-preview-and-apply.md`](./PR-05e-assets-staged-mutations-preview-and-apply.md)
Recommended execution order:
`PR-05a -> PR-05b -> PR-05c -> PR-05d -> PR-05e`